1986 IROC Old School install

Thought some of you would like to see the old school setup in my '86.

The HU is an Alpine 7902 and the EQ an Alpine 3311. It has two Alpine 3516 amplifiers powering the front and rear speakers, and a Soundstream D100 for the dual 4" woofers. The front speakers are semi-modern Infinity 4x6 plates, while the rear speakers are Infinity 4x6 plates and Tang-Band 4" woofers installed in Pontiac UQ7 boxes. I added an AUX input to the HU and installed a Soundstream LP-1 preamp inline to give the AUX input a little boost.
